Born in Sao Paulo, Brazil, Bacca Da Silva grew up surrounded by rolls of fabric watching his mother sew for the extended family. This early influence later led to a budding career as a fashion show producer. As early as in his teens, Bacca produced several cutting-edge fashion shows raising substantial funds for a variety of charitable causes while vibrantly and playfully introducing the collections of local merchants to the public. These early successes and the favorable public reaction to his productions stimulated Bacca to enter the world wide fashion design industry as a designer.
Realizing that extending his vision of what fashion could bring to his customers required a sound commercial footing, Bacca decided to leave Brazil for the United States in 1999 to earn his MBA in the most international of the schools – Thunderbird. His reception into the American fashion community has been warm and fast- paced. In the span of a few short years, he has been recognized as one of the leading upcoming and coming new designers in the United States by Gen Art and has been featured in several prominent fashion events newspapers and magazines.
Bacca Da Silva is inspired by artisanship, with a keen sensitivity toward cultural symbols and emblems. His imagination extends this artisanship and Brazilian heritage to an understanding of a myriad of cultures and lifestyles.
